In a new live-event series, Apple TV+ and Deadline are kicking off Visual Effects + Screen this Sunday, Aug. 6, at 2PM at the Pickford Center for Motion Pictures Study in Los Angeles. The event will delve into the VFX process on Apple TV+ series Ted Lasso, Silo, Foundation and Five Days at Memorial.
Attendees will be able to see for themselves how the elaborate effects were created and hear insights and stories from such panelists as VFX Compositing Supervisor Bill Parker, who received his third career Emmy nomination this year on Ted Lasso for the episode “Mom City” in the Outstanding Special Visual Effects in a Single Episode. Parker received two previous Emmy noms for his work on The Man in the High Castle in 2017 and 2019.
Eric Durst will sit down with us to break down his Emmy-nominated work in the mini-series, Five Days at Memorial, based on actual events of Hurricane Katrina. Durst is nominated for the episode “Day Two” in the Primetime Emmy category of Outstanding Special Visual Effects in a Single Episode. Durst’s credits include Bong Joon-ho’s Snowpiercer, Knight & Day, Spider-Man 2, NatGeo’s Genius for which he received an Emmy nomination, as well as HBO’s Perry Mason, Netflix’s Messiah and AMC’s The Terror.
Daniel Rauchwerger, VFX Supervisor, will take us into the world of Apple TV+’s most watched sci-fi drama, Silo. His credits include the Wonder Woman franchise, Inception, Harry Potter and the Deathly Hallows Part 2, F9 among several other pics.

Despite the wall-to-wall coverage of Hurricane Katrina, there wasn’t a lot of archival footage of some of the more devastating moments that producers wanted to depict in Five Days of Memorial — like when the roof came off the Superdome and the 9th Ward flooding. So VFX Supervisor Eric Durst (Snowpiercer, Perry Mason) said his team went back “forensically” to research those moments before depicting them in the Apple TV limited series.
